Understanding Goal Setting

Goal setting is not just about defining what you want to achieve; it’s a process that involves planning, strategizing, and executing your ideas. Here are some essential concepts to understand:

SMART Goals

The SMART criteria ensure that your goals are clear and reachable. Each goal should be:

  • Specific: Clearly define what you want to accomplish.
  • Measurable: Establish criteria for measuring progress.
  • Achievable: Ensure that your goal is realistic.
  • Relevant: Align your goals with your long-term objectives.
  • Time-bound: Set a deadline for your goal.

Identifying Your Income Sources

To generate $1,000 a month, you must first identify potential income sources. Here are some options to consider:

1. Employment

Your primary job can be a significant source of income. Consider the following:

  • Seek promotions or raises.
  • Work overtime or take on additional responsibilities.

2. Side Hustles

Side hustles have gained popularity as an avenue for supplemental income. Some ideas include:

  • Freelancing in your area of expertise.
  • Online tutoring or coaching.
  • Participating in the gig economy (Uber, Lyft, TaskRabbit).

3. Passive Income

Generating passive income requires initial effort but can yield long-term benefits:

  • Investing in stocks or real estate.
  • Creating digital products like eBooks or online courses.
  • Affiliate marketing through a blog or social media.

Creating a Financial Plan

After identifying potential income sources, the next step is creating a solid financial plan. This plan should detail how you will achieve your $1,000 monthly goal.

Step-by-Step Financial Plan

  1. Assess Your Current Financial Situation: Understand your current income, expenses, and savings.
  2. Set Clear Monthly Targets: Break down the $1,000 goal into smaller, manageable targets.
  3. Budget Accordingly: Create a budget that allocates time and resources toward achieving your goals.

Monitoring Progress

Tracking your progress is essential to staying on course. Here are some effective methods:

Using Financial Apps

Leverage technology to monitor your income:

  • Apps like Mint, YNAB (You Need A Budget), and Personal Capital can help keep track of your earnings and expenses.

Setting Milestones

Establish milestones to celebrate small victories along the way:

  • Quarterly reviews can provide insights and allow for adjustments in your strategy.
